Epiphany .desktop name



Hi,

I'm working on a patch to add epiphany to gnome-mime-data but I'm
blocked by this issue:

http://bugzilla.gnome.org/show_bug.cgi?id=117661

Basically freedesktop spec would require something like this in the
.desktop:

Name=Epiphany
GenericName=Web Browser

This would result in an "Epiphany" label in the menu.
GenericName is currently ignored (I think).

The HIG suggests:

1 If your application's proper name is already descriptive of its
functionality, and not just suggestive, use the format: Application Name

2 If there is a succinct functional description of your application, use
the format: ApplicationName FunctionalDescription

Dave is willing to consider Epiphany a code the name, while the real
application name should be functional. This would fall in case 1, and
should be implemented like:

Name = Web Browser
GenericName= Web Browser

If we consider Epiphany the application name, the implementation would
be

Name = Epiphany Web Browser
GenericName = Web Browser

Personally while I think using functional names for applications is
positive, with so many browsers available (and distributions that ship
more than one), it could create problems. So I'm unsure ...

Opinions ?

Marco




[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]